3. Decision on the RRB
I do not know the reason for giving the RSRB jurisdiction over the issue of detention under Section 13D(1) but blocking the right of appeal here does not mean that there does not exist elsewhere an avenue of appeal which is adequate for the purposes of Art. 5(4) ICCPR. [The decision of Godfey J. in Liew Kar Seng [1989] 1 HKLK 607 is to the effect that on a habeas corpus
corpus application the effluxion of time my turn an initially lawful detention into an unlawful one which is the most likely basis for an application by a VM detained under S. 13D(1)]
